Try before you buy.
Every rim isn't the same inside diameter.
If your 2002 has rear discs, the ones from the 99 might not fit, as the calipers for the discs stick out further than the drums used to.

I just put some 2001.5 factory aluminim wheels on my 99, and found they are smaller diameter on the inside than my 99 wheels, including my aftermarket Mickey's. I had to turn the outside diameter of the drums down and do some custom grinding on my steering knuckle to make them work. This tells me the caliper setup on the front or rear of the newer trucks was a lower profile than a 99.
If they fit a 99 now, they will surely fit a 2002. Aftermarkets usually, since they are made to be a universal fit, are designed larger on the inside anyway.
